Output 4c2bfc120b3a53487394535b4bfd09a8bce7db70f69e13aea728752e75743303:45

value
1408087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f91c86af0e94db6d1a8924d7eea300d9ccc816f4 OP_EQUAL
address
3QQCMLaK3QYLUTiRi9kvvwB3m9Ha27Cv5B
transaction
4c2bfc120b3a53487394535b4bfd09a8bce7db70f69e13aea728752e75743303
spent
true